Cisco Copper Gigabit Ethernet SFPs
To enable even more cabling flexibility, the Cisco MDS 9000 family offers a copper Gigabit Ethernet SFP. Based on
the 1000BASE-T standard, the Cisco Copper Gigabit Ethernet SFP (Figure 5) provides cost-effective connectivity for
data center applications. The Cisco Copper Gigabit Ethernet SFP (part number DS-SFP-GE-T) allows a user to use
standard Category-5 unshielded twisted pair (UTP) cabling for Ethernet connectivity.
Figure 5. Cisco Copper Gigabit Ethernet SFP
Technical Specifications
Connectors and Cabling
Connectors: RJ-45 connector
Table 18 summarizes the cabling specifications.
Table 18. Cisco Copper Gigabit Ethernet SFP Cabling Specifications
SFP Cable Type Cable Distance
DS-SFP-GE-T Category 5 UTP 100 m (328 ft)
Dimensions
Dimensions (H x W x D): 13.75 x 13.75 x 67.8 mm
